Question:

The length of a rectangle is 6cm more than its breadth and its perimeter is 100 cm. If the area of the rectangle is very nearly equal to the area of a circle, then what is the circumference of the circle?(Take π = 22/7)

Solution:

Let the breadth of the rectangle be x cm

Length of the rectangle = (x + 6) cm

As we know,

Perimter of the rectangle = 2 (l + b)

2 (l + b) = 100

⇒ 2 (x + 6 + x) = 100

⇒ 2x + 6 = 100/2

⇒ 2x + 6 = 50

⇒ 2x = 50 – 6

⇒ 2x = 44

⇒ x = 44/2

⇒ x = 22

Breadth of the rectangle = 22 cm

Length of the rectangle = 22 + 6 = 28 cm

Area of the rectagel = 28 × 22

Given,

Area of circle = Area of the rectangle

πr2 = 28 × 22

⇒ (22/7) × r2 = 28 × 22

⇒ r2 = 28 × 4

⇒ r = √[7 × 7 × 2 × 2]

⇒ r = 14

Circumference of the circle = 2πr = 2 × (22/7) × 14 = 88 cm
